    Abstract : This thesis describes the distribution, levels and activities of a number of protein kinases and protein phosphatases (PPs) implicated in the abnormal phosphorylation of the tau protein that forms the paired helical filaments (PHFs) of Alzheimer's disease (AD) neurofibrillary tangles (NFTs). Paper I describes the immunocytochemical localization of PP-1, PP-2A, PP-2B and PTP-1B, as well as the protein kinase MAP kinase and p34cdc2 in the hippocampal formation of AD and control brains.     Abstract : C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) biomarkers may be used to identify and monitor pathological processes in the central nervous system. CSF biomarkers in Alzheimer’s disease (AD) include β-amyloid 42 (Aβ42), total-tau (T-tau) and phosphorylated-tau (P-tau), reflecting brain amyloid, axonal and tangle pathology, respectively.     Abstract : Alzheimer’s disease (AD) is the most common form of dementia and c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) biomarkers reflecting the core pathology of AD are now widely used for diagnosis making, in particular β-amyloid[1-42] (Aβ42) reflecting amyloid plaque pathology, phosphorylated tau (P-tau) reflecting neurofibrillary tangle pathology and total tau (T-tau) reflecting general neurodegeneration. In addition, blood-based biomarkers for AD are in the pipeline with recent studies showing promising diagnostic potential. READ MORE
